In 2019-2020, 36,038 people earned their degree in management sciences and quantitative methods, making the major the 47th most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, management sciences and quantitative methods gra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$60,558 and had an average of $28,049 in loans still to pay off.
At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 9,956 management sciences and quantitative methods graduates with average earnings and debt of $38,303 and $24,501 respectively.
This year’s “Best Value Management Science Schools for a Bachelor’s For Those Making $0-$30k” ranking analyzed 221 colleges that offered a degree in management sciences and quantitative methods.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ality management sciences and quantitative methods program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.
Some of the factors we look at when determining these rankings are overall quality of the management sciences and quantitative methods program at the school and the cost of the school after aid is awarded among other things. For more information, check out our ranking methodology.

Notes and References
References
- The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
-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
-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
